Text size
You can easily change the text size on this website if it's not right for you. Here's how:
PCs
Microsoft Internet Explorer 4 and above – go to the View menu then down to Text Size; choose Medium, Largest or Larger.
Netscape 6 and above – go to the View menu and then down to Text Zoom; choose the setting that best suits you.
Firefox - go to the View menu and then down to Text Size; select Increase until the text size suits you.
Macs
Microsoft Internet Explorer 5 and above – go to the View menu and then down to Text Zoom; choose the setting that best suits you.
Netscape 6 and above – go to the Edit menu and then down to Preferences; choose the font setting that best suits you.
